Instance interface typescript
Nettet12. apr. 2024 · TypeScript offers a variety of built-in utility types that enable developers to manipulate and transform types, ... It returns the instance type of the constructor … NettetIn this section, we’ll explore the type of the functions themselves and how to create generic interfaces. The type of generic functions is just like those of non-generic functions, with …
Instance interface typescript
Did you know?
Nettet24. jul. 2024 · The tools for runtime type inspection in JavaScript are: typeof , which only works for primitive types instanceof , which is only useful if you already know the class or constructor function you want to check against Give Way to reflect-metadata
Nettet10. sep. 2024 · Setup Vue 3 Typescript Project Open cmd at the folder you want to save Project folder, run command:vue create vue-3-typescript-example You will see some options, choose Manually select features. Next, we choose the features needed for the project. By default, we see Choose Vue version, Babel, and Linter / Formatter already … Nettet28. jan. 2024 · After creating an URL () instance, you can access any URL component presented in the previous picture. For reference, here's the URL () instance interface: interface URL { href: USVString; protocol: USVString; username: USVString; password: USVString; host: USVString; hostname: USVString; port: USVString; pathname: …
Nettet7. jul. 2024 · TypeScript: transform one interface to another. interface A { foo: boolean, bar: string, baz: string } interface B { foo: number, bar: string, baz: string } now I have … NettetMany of the solutions so far posted use type assertions and therefor do not throw compilation errors if required interface properties are omitted in the implementation. For …
Nettet29. sep. 2024 · Approach: Declare an interface with a name and its type as a string. Now create a customized function to check the interface type. This function returns a boolean value if the name attribute is present in the argument passed.
Nettet16. mar. 2024 · Daniel Rosenwasser. March 16th, 2024 6 29. Today we’re excited to announce the release of TypeScript 5.0! This release brings many new features, while aiming to make TypeScript smaller, simpler, and faster. We’ve implemented the new decorators standard, added functionality to better support ESM projects in Node and … primary impacts of tropical stormsNettet11. apr. 2024 · When defining a TypeScript interface, you use the interface keyword followed by the name of the interface. Here's an example: interface Person { name: string; age: number; } This defines an interface called Person with two properties: name of type string and age of type number. Note that the interface itself doesn't create any … primary impacts of the turkey earthquakeNettetTypeScript has two special types, null and undefined, that have the values null and undefined respectively. We mentioned these briefly in the Basic Types section. By default, the type checker considers null and undefined assignable to anything. Effectively, null and undefined are valid values of every type. primary impingement shoulderNettetFor the initial object for which you want to create an array within another interface, you type "interface ISelectOptions { name1 : type; name2: type; } then within your BIG interface, … primary impingementNettet19. nov. 2015 · Here's a good way. You can convert a TypeScript interface to JSON schema using typescript-json-schema, e.g. typescript-json-schema --required --noExtraProps \ -o YOUR_SCHEMA.json YOUR_CODE.ts YOUR_INTERFACE_NAME Then validate data at runtime using a JSON schema validator such as ajv, e.g. primary impacts of tsunamisNettet26. aug. 2024 · An interface contains the name of all the properties along with their types. It also includes the signature for functions along with the type of arguments and return … primary impression emsNettetOne of the core concepts of TypeScript is objects, which represent data structures in a program. In TypeScript, objects are instances of a class, which defines their … primary imports